was gonna put this in the jukebox section but as its just for the car content and not the "music" content id give it its own slot,
any 1 remember this euro pop marvel from around 86 i guess, ah the summers seemed longer and the roads were quieter? nah im just getting older

apologies for the tune, unless you like it........but some cool footage